Urologic disorders encompass a wide range of conditions that affect the urinary system and the male reproductive organs. The urinary system consists of the kidneys, ureters, bladder and urethra, while the male reproductive organs include the testes, prostate gland and penis. A few of the common urologic disorders are kidney stones, urinary tract infections (UTIs), urinary incontinence, urinary retention, bladder and kidney cancers, prostate enlargement (benign prostatic hyperplasia), infertility, and sexually transmitted infections. Kidney stones are hard deposits that form in the kidneys and can cause severe pain when they pass through the urinary tract. UTIs occur when bacteria enter the urinary tract and cause infection. Its prominent symptoms are frequent urination, pain or burning during urination, and cloudy or bloody urine. The urinary system comprises the kidneys, bladder, ureters and urethra. The branch of medicine which focuses on the diagnosis and treatment of conditions related to the urinary system in both males and females, is known as urology. It employs a multidisciplinary approach, utilizing medical and surgical interventions, to manage a wide range of urologic disorders such as prostate disorders, erectile dysfunction, urinary tract infections (UTIs), kidney stones, bladder and kidney cancers, urinary tract obstructions, infertility, and congenital abnormalities of the urinary tract. Urology also deals with the diagnosis and treatment of conditions affecting the male reproductive system, such as erectile dysfunction and male infertility. These conditions can be treated through medication, hormonal therapy, minimally invasive procedures, and by surgical interventions. Urology is a field of medicine which focuses on the medical and surgical management of the diseases of the urinary tract system and the disorders of the male reproductive organs. The organs studied under the domain of urology include the adrenal glands, kidneys, ureters, urethra, urinary bladder, adrenal glands, penis, prostate, testes, etc. The urinary and reproductive systems are closely associated. Therefore, a number of disorders managed in urology also exist under the scope of genitourinary disorders. Benign prostatic hyperplasia and urinary tract infections can be treated non-surgically. However for the treatment of bladder or prostate cancer, stress incontinence, congenital abnormalities, kidney stones, etc., surgery is generally considered an effective strategy. Urological procedures can be minimally invasive laparoscopic and robotic surgeries, or laser-assisted surgeries. Equipment such as ultrasound and lasers, and fiber-optic endoscopic equipment aid in these procedures. Urology is a medical specialty that focuses on the diagnosis and treatment of diseases and disorders related to the urinary tract and the male reproductive system. It encompasses the surgical as well as non-surgical treatment of urological diseases. The various diseases and diagnostic procedures which fall within this field are urinary tract infections, kidney stones and benign prostatic hyperplasia. Urinary tract infections are bacterial infections that can affect any part of the urinary system, including the bladder, urethra, ureters and kidneys. Kidney stones are hard deposits that form in the kidneys and can cause severe pain and other urinary symptoms.
